The Mechanics Behind the Muscle
Understanding how a power bow works requires looking at the limbs and the draw cycle. When an archer pulls back the string, energy is transferred to the limbs, causing them to bend. In a compound bow, this energy is stored and then amplified through the cam system at the end of the draw. The let-off, a distinct feature of the compound, allows the archer to hold the full draw weight at a lower weight for a more stable aim, reducing fatigue during long practice sessions.
Speed and Precision: The Archer’s Advantage
The primary benefit of using a power bow is the velocity of the arrow. With speeds often exceeding 300 feet per second, the projectile flattens the trajectory significantly. This flatter flight path minimizes the need for complex elevation adjustments over distance. For the hunter, this means a greater effective range and a higher probability of a clean, ethical shot when timing is critical.
Draw Weight and Length
Customization is key to mastering this equipment. An archer must select a draw weight that matches their physical strength to ensure proper form is maintained throughout the shot. Similarly, the draw length must be calculated based on wingspan to prevent strain and ensure the bow transfers energy efficiently. A bow that is too heavy or too long can lead to inconsistent releases and poor accuracy.
Equipment and Accessories
Owning a power bow requires an investment in supporting gear to ensure safety and performance. A high-quality sight is essential for aligning the shot, while a release aid protects the fingers and provides a clean, consistent detachment of the string. Additionally, a stabilizer helps balance the bow, absorbing vibrations and allowing the archer to maintain focus on the target rather than the physical strain of holding the weight.
Arrow Selection
The arrow is just as important as the bow itself. Arrows must be stiff enough to withstand the immense pressure of the launch without bending or breaking. The spine of the arrow, which refers to its rigidity, must match the draw weight of the bow. Lighter arrows fly faster, while heavier arrows retain more kinetic energy upon impact, making the choice dependent on the intended use—target shooting versus big game hunting.
The Discipline of Practice
Power bows are not tools for the inexperienced. They demand a disciplined approach to form and safety. An archer must anchor the string consistently at the same spot on their face to ensure accuracy. Dry firing, or releasing the string without an arrow, is strictly forbidden as it can cause catastrophic damage to the limbs and injure the shooter. Mastery comes from repetition and a commitment to safety protocols.
